A terrifying aviation incident unfolded at LaGuardia Airport in New York when an Air Canada flight collided with a fire truck during landing, resulting in a tragic crash that shocked passengers and witnesses alike. The aircraft, a CRJ 900 operating as flight AC8646 from Montreal, was attempting a routine landing late Sunday night. However, within seconds of touchdown, the situation turned catastrophic. According to early reports, the plane collided with an emergency vehicle that had been dispatched to assist another aircraft on the runway. Eyewitnesses described the moment as chaotic and surreal. One passenger reported feeling intense turbulence before the landing, followed by a rough impact and a loud explosion-like sound. Another witness said it looked like the plane had been “cut in half,” highlighting the severity of the crash. Inside the aircraft, passengers were thrown from their seats as panic spread. Google announced plans to add augmented reality objects to search at its I/O conference in 2019, and since then, the company has added many 3D elements such as animals, dinosaurs, space objects, etc. to the search, as searching for 3D animals in Google Search is a must. Very simple, and although the 3D model of the animal is not very high-resolution, it still provides a better understanding than a normal photo.


You can also place the emperor penguin 3D model in your environment if you have an Android smartphone running Android 7.0 or higher, or an iPhone/iPad with iOS 11 or higher, which uses the 'View in your space' option Your camera allows you to view a 3D model of the animal in your own space.


And you can also take photos and short videos of the model. To learn how to see an animal in 3D on Google search, you can follow these steps:

1. Open the Google app on your Android or iOS smartphone.

2. Find the emperor penguin you want to view in 3D.

3. Scroll down and tap on the View in 3D option under the description.

4. You will now be able to see the emperor penguin you searched for in 3D. If you want to display the emperor penguin in your space through Augmented Reality (AR), click on the Show in your space option.

5. Point your phone's camera down on an empty surface where you want to see the emperor penguin and move it slowly.

6. Once you see the animal in your space through the camera, you can also click a photo or take a video with the shutter button in the middle.
